Abstract

Competition between modern markets and traditional markets has caused traditional markets to be in a marginalized position. This has caused the Central Government to create a traditional market revitalization program, hoping that market revitalization will make traditional markets better and reduce the gap between traditional markets and modern markets. Market revitalization was also carried out by the City Government of Malang in a comprehensive and holistic manner. The City Government of Malang did not only completely overhaul the market building but also made an innovation i.e. the School of Smart Traders' People's Market (Sepasar Pedas, abbrv. in Bahasa version). The implementation of innovations involve e-retribution, Declaration of the Digital Market Pilot, and the ASN Sobo Pasar Movement. However, in carrying out several stages of the revitalization, the City Government of Malang also encountered several constrains. To obtain data regarding some of the constraints that are considered as inhibiting factors, a qualitative approach was used. Thus, the results obtained that several inhibiting factors encountered in the field by the City Government of Malang, namely: Limited Budget, Unclearness investors, Rejection of market traders, and the Problems of market management including the distribution of EDC machines that are not evenly distributed in all markets, the implementation of e-retribution is also hampered by network signals and EDC machines that often have errors.Keywords: Market Revitalization; Traditional Market
